# Deep-link routing config — Wayfinder mobile shell.
# Do not reorder; the loader is line-sensitive for the first block.
# ROUTE_SCHEME controls which URL prefixes the shell claims.
# FALLBACK_URL is used when a route can't resolve; keep it pointing at the in-app browser, not an external page.
# Rotation of the signing credential happens quarterly; coordinate with the routing team first.
# The signing credential belongs on the next line.

secret setting of tajof-bahif: COURIER_KEY3=65d

## Break-Glass: PixHoard Image Cache

New folks: if the PixHoard image cache leaks memory and OOMs the Renner nodes, don't wait for approvals. Restart via the break-glass account, file an incident, and notify the cache owner. Access is audited. The break-glass account unlocks with the recovery passphrase below.

recovery phrase for kagaf-yajof: fraax-quenwyn-lamion

14:22 — Ordering reopened at Crumbwell's storefront after the cutoff rule misfired. Root cause: the Ovenward scheduler evaluated the 2 p.m. cutoff in the warehouse timezone, not the bakery's, silently rejecting valid pre-orders for ninety minutes. Mireille deployed the hotfix and verified three test orders passed. For new folks tracing this incident, the deployed build token follows directly below.

pipeline stamp: htk4_66df

Release checklist — item 14: verify `tailwisp`, our internal log-tailing CLI, against the staging aggregator before sign-off. Confirm that the new `--since` flag honors timezone offsets, that reconnect backoff caps at 30 seconds, and that piped output remains line-buffered. Run the smoke suite twice: once against Harborline logs, once against the Dunmore cluster. Record results in the release sheet. The candidate build you should verify is listed below.

session token of kagup-hahaf = htk3_2b8